Trish Stratus delivered one of the standout matches of WWE Evolution 2 when she faced Tiffany Stratton, but the WWE Hall of Famer has now revealed the emotional struggle behind the bout.

On Instagram, Stratus admitted the match almost didnt take place because she didnt want to leave her mother, who was battling cancer at the time. Stratus explained that it was actually her mom who pushed her to go through with it, telling her to keep doing what she loved despite the circumstances.

Those words stuck with Trish in a way that went far beyond wrestling. She said it became about life itself, finding strength in hardship, and appreciating the chance to live out moments that matter.

Stratus revealed her mother passed away exactly one month after the event, but not before getting to see her daughter perform one final time. She also thanked the Atlanta crowd for the love they showed not just to her, but to every woman who stepped into the ring that night.

For Stratus, that night will always be about more than just wrestlingit was about honoring her mom, finding strength, and creating a moment that will live on forever.
